Output 80af7b0b0810265efd0b35cae7c95f8399149182b5c5b6aa6a53a6f6bcf99c2a:1

value
26348598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4219f2af05e58f9bc277c1819594e62f79f82c59 OP_EQUAL
address
37iXc6sWHvCPkEQ5SKKvc3dzYo8Kj2tCE4
transaction
80af7b0b0810265efd0b35cae7c95f8399149182b5c5b6aa6a53a6f6bcf99c2a